I love tempeh. It's one of my favorite foods. But it's sometimes difficult to find good, creative tempeh recipes. I was on www.vegweb.com recently and printed out a bunch of recipes, one of which was Salisbury Tempeh. The carrots I made from a recipe my sister e-mailed me that she found on the Food Network. It's Glazed Carrots, and they're made with a ginger-ale based sauce. I refuse to buy sodas with high fructose corn syrup, and you need the sugar so it forms a glaze. I used Knudsen Spritzer Ginger Ale, which is sweetened with fruit juice. It tastes nice when drinking it, but it wasn't all that good for cooking. Still, the texture of the carrots is nice, even if I didn't get the flavor I was hoping for. Next time, I'll try a cane sugar-sweetened ginger ale. There are plenty out there at Whole Foods or your local natural foods store, and they taste 10 times better than Canada Dry or Schweppes.
